Special edition MSRP?
Hi everyone, new here. My wife and I are have our eyes on the tommy bahama relax edition and wanted to reach out to see if anyone has purchased a limited edition new recently. I read elsewhere in the forums that prices are frequently 15-20% off MSRP and wondering if owners of special editions have had similar experiences.
I kind of expect the Pendleton owners to have paid MSRP since there were only 100 but some kind of validation would be greatly appreciated. Colonial airstream shows 2018 tommy Bahamas inbound so I'm guessing it won't be as limited as the Pendleton.

Hi
Some other factors on "your cost": A trailer that's been on the lot for 9 months likely will sell for a bit less than one that is still inbound (with none on the lot for months). A trailer that is there in November with the prospect of storing it over the winter probably will sell for less. Right ow we are at "peak season" for trailer sales. That's probably not the best time to get that last 2 or 3% off MSRP.

Easy as pie. Just took a hot air gun to it for a couple seconds and peeled her right off. Cleaned the residue with googone, whole thing took maybe 45 seconds.
